Is GBA considered the definitive version?

It has bonus dungeons, a more accurate translation, bug fixes, and some other little additions like extra dialogue, enemies, and spells.

Drawbacks include the poorer GBA speakers and some minor censorship. Some people get mad at the updated translation but that's really minor in the big picture, especially when the original got things wrong here and there.

Is GBA considered the definitive version?

GBA version has a retranslation and extra content, but has washed out colors and horribly downgraded audio. (which is a big deal) There are patches to fix these issues but you will have to jump through hoops to play them on real hardware. If these issues don't bother you, then this version is the best. See/hear for yourself. Edit: Ignore the dropped frames in that video, GBA version isn't that choppy.

The Playstation port has reduced sound quality and suicide inducing load times.

SNES is generally considered to be the definitive version.
